After teaching a group of students about fats and biotransformation, the instructor determines that the teaching was successful when the students identify which of the following as the storage location of bile acids?

a) Stomach.
b) Gallbladder.
c) Liver.
d) Small intestine.

Answer: B (gallbladder)

Step-by-step explanation:

Bile acids are digestive fluid produced by hepatocytes cells of the liver. Once the bile are produced by the liver, it passes through the bile duct and then the cystic duct, and reaches the gallbladder. The gallbladder is the storage site for bile acids. The gallbladder release bile acids which are responsible for breaking down fats and lipids in the small intestine.
